1. What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are placed on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. Cookies are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and to provide information to the owners of the site. Cookies allow a website to recognize your device and store some information about your preferences or past actions.

3. Types of Cookies We Use

3.1 Essential Cookies

These cookies are necessary for the website to function properly. They enable basic functions like page navigation and access to secure areas of the website. The website cannot function properly without these cookies.

3.2 Performance Cookies

These cookies collect information about how visitors use our website, such as which pages are visited most often and if they get error messages from web pages. These cookies don't collect information that identifies a visitor. All information these cookies collect is aggregated and anonymous.

3.3 Functionality Cookies

These cookies allow the website to remember choices you make (such as your username, language, or region) and provide enhanced, more personal features. They may also be used to provide services you have requested.

3.4 Targeting/Advertising Cookies

These cookies are used to deliver advertisements that are more relevant to you and your interests. They are also used to limit the number of times you see an advertisement and help measure the effectiveness of advertising campaigns.

5. Cookie Duration

5.1 Session Cookies

Session cookies are temporary cookies that are deleted when you close your browser. These cookies help maintain your session while you browse our website.

5.2 Persistent Cookies

Persistent cookies remain on your device for a set period or until you delete them. These cookies help us remember your preferences and improve your experience on future visits.
